Considering this, what are the signs of a bad throttle body?
When a throttle body is not functioning correctly, some noticeable characteristics may be poor or very low idle. This can include stalling when coming to a stop or very low idle after starting, or even stalling if the throttle is quickly pressed (resulting in the throttle body plate opening and closing very quickly).
Furthermore, how do you reset limp mode? If you know that the transmission issue was temporary, then you can reset the limp home mode by following these steps.
- Bring your car to a complete stop.
- Shift your automatic transmission into PARK.
- Turn the ignition switch to OFF.
- Wait 10 seconds.
- Turn your vehicle back on.
- Select the gear of your choice.

What causes a transmission to go into limp mode?
Fail Code conditions or “Limp Mode” occurs when there is a problem with the logic of a vehicle's computer. As long as the computer is receiving signals from the MAP, TPS, vehicle speed and other sensors that fall within their “normal” ranges based on the current conditions, the transmission will operate normally.

Cleaning the throttle body itself can be done using carburetor fluid and a clean cloth for the removal of light sludge. During this process, the throttle position sensor should not be cleaned due to the possibility of contamination or wire damage.What happens when the electronic throttle control goes bad?

Signs of a dirty throttle body:- Rough engine idle – The engine feels shaky while idling.
- Uneven engine acceleration – stuttering engine or slowed acceleration.
- Engine light comes on – “Check Engine” light turns on when the control module detects a problem in the throttle body.
